'A shadows point of view'
By Chrish bouusseau

Unknowingly.
Purposely,
Causing slight recoil to the followed.
Creeping in.
Silently,
Screaming from the bottom.

Reflex.
Flinch,
While the darkness drenched,
Each and every hollow.

I step back,
To reflect,
And watch the beast that I follow.
All black shades,
Mask the grays.
While the man in the mirror,
Shatters his fears.

One objective,
One simple reason.

To feel alone,
Like breakin bones.
This unhealed strain,
Masks the pain,
Felt deeper when I swallow.

Forever,
This shadow I follow.
